About This Property

Premium building lot in Bayfield?s west side near the beach. Located in picturesque ?Bayfield Meadows? these spacious building lots are fully serviced including fibre internet. This particular setting will provide morning sunshine plus evening sun. Last available lot in the subdivision's west end. Short walk to historic ?Main Street?, downtown shops & restaurants. HST is applicable. All Buyers to contract new builds through the developer. New builds to be started within 12 months of purchase of lot. Municipality of Bluewater Development fee is in addition to purchase price. (id:63357)
